[en] The problem of superconductivity in V, Nb, and Ta binary solid solutions is discussed in the light of interatomic pair interaction and density of states. Using a tight-binding recursion method for degenerate d-bands the superconducting transition temperatures are calculated for equiconcentration V-Nb, V-Ta, and Nb-Ta alloys. The theoretical predictions about the existence of clustering of similar atoms in Nb-Ta and ordering in V-Ta and V-Nb alloys is confirmed by measuring the values of Cowley's short-range order parameter α/sub i/ for these systems. The measured data show negative values of α/sub i/ on the first coordination sphere for V-Nb and V-Ta alloys and positive values for Nb-Ta. (author)
